Re: JASDF Bases

FYI: 501 Hikotai have flown their last Phantom mission. The RF-4s will fly no more for the JASDF. This leaves 301 Hikotai as the last Phantom operator in the JASDF... at least until later this year when they will also turn in their jets and move to Misawa to begin F-35 transition.

Re: Thoughts on the next project

John Young wrote: 16 Jan 2020, 16:14 I can also give Brent a present of the Japanese examples (with 4 bladed props I think)
Japan actually operates both older E-2C and brand new E-2D aircraft. The E-2Ds started delivery in the first quarter of 2019. There are currently 13 E-2C and 2 E-2D with 17 more E-2D on order.

Re: Thanks for the KC-130 Japan Package

The primary cause of a black model in the sim is because the texture is missing or unrecognizable. The two quickest checks for that are: 1) Make sure that the texture folder has the same name as the texture call in the aircraft.cfg file 2) Make sure the texture inside the texture folder hasn't been ...
